NFPA 72 deals with which code?

Explanation:
NFPA 72 is the standard that governs fire alarm and signaling systems. It defines the requirements for the design, installation, testing, and ongoing maintenance of fire alarm systems, including initiation devices, notification appliances, control functions, signaling, power supplies, and how these systems integrate with the building’s life-safety features. This focus on fire alarm systems is why it’s known as the National Fire Alarm Code. It isn’t the National Building Code, which covers broader building construction and safety, nor the National Electrical Code, which deals with electrical wiring and equipment. A description of a room or area used to manually control fire alarm equipment isn’t the code itself, but rather a physical space within a building.
